Transaction 6af038ed6716f84b59f5bec54b5ceb970f27a500a4e15c8cecc60775e5357833
1 Input
1 Output
-
6af038ed6716f84b59f5bec54b5ceb970f27a500a4e15c8cecc60775e5357833:0
- value
- 16977800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3df360872cf17c308e864374091e7cbd505cf609 OP_EQUAL
- address
- MDYj1GR8DQF2V6hBxPSGMq5xaEWXvv4UGC